A cooling blanket typically lasts three to five years with regular use, and the cooling effect usually fades before the fabric shows any wear. Those are two separate timelines, which is why people replace blankets that still look fine.

Quick Answer

Expect the fabric to outlast the cooling. Washing is the main factor, since detergent residue and fabric softener coat the fibers that do the work. A blanket kept clean and washed correctly holds its performance considerably longer than one that is not.

What Wears Out and When

What changesTypical timelineCause
Cooling feel weakens1 to 3 yearsWashing, residue, fiber wear
Surface pilling2 to 4 yearsFriction, washing with rough items
Fabric thinning4 to 6 yearsGeneral use
Seams and edges3 to 6 yearsPulling, machine agitation
Perceived coolingWeeksHabituation, not the blanket

Washing Is What Decides It

Fabric softener is the single worst thing for a cooling blanket. It works by coating fibers with a thin lubricating film, and that film blocks the moisture transfer the cooling depends on.

Dryer sheets do the same thing for the same reason, and both effects build up over repeated washes rather than appearing at once.

Heat is the other problem. High dryer temperatures damage the synthetic fibers in most cooling fabrics, and repeated hot cycles degrade performance faster than the washing itself.

Detergent residue from overdosing also builds up. Using less than the recommended amount, or an occasional rinse-only cycle, clears it.

Is It the Blanket or Is It You?

Some of the fading people report is habituation rather than product decline. The first nights with a cooling blanket feel dramatic because the contrast with your old bedding is fresh, and that contrast stops being novel.

Seasonal change compounds it. A blanket bought in summer and assessed in autumn is working in different conditions, and the room matters more than the blanket does at any point in the year.

The check is simple. Wash it properly with no softener, dry it on low, and try it in a cool room. If it performs, nothing was wrong with it.

Getting More Years Out of It

Never use fabric softener or dryer sheets

This matters more than everything else combined. The coating they leave blocks the moisture movement the cooling relies on.

Wash cool and dry low

Heat damages synthetic cooling fibers. Cool water and a low or no-heat dry cycle preserve performance for years longer.

Wash it alone or with soft items

Zips, buttons, and rough fabrics abrade the surface and cause pilling on smooth cooling weaves.

Use a duvet cover or top sheet in winter

Why Cooling Fades Before the Fabric Does

The two timelines separate because they depend on different things, and understanding which is which tells you whether to replace or just wash properly.

The fabric wears mechanically. Threads abrade, seams take stress, and fibers thin under years of friction. That is slow, and a blanket used nightly still looks fine after several years.

The cooling depends on the fiber surface staying clear. Cooling fabrics work by wicking moisture along the fibers and spreading it over a wide area so it evaporates, and by conducting heat away through fiber contact with your skin.

Anything coating those fibers interrupts both. Softener film, detergent residue, and body oils all sit on the surface where the work happens, and none of them affect the thread strength underneath at all.

That is why the blanket that stopped cooling usually looks perfect. Nothing structural has failed, and the working surface is buried under something.

It also explains why a proper wash sometimes restores performance and sometimes does not. Residue comes off, and fiber damage from years of hot drying does not.

Material Affects Lifespan

Bamboo viscose

Soft and breathable with good moisture handling. It is less durable than synthetics and shows wear sooner, covered in bamboo cooling blankets.

Polyester and nylon blends

More durable and more dependent on the fiber structure staying clean. These are the ones softener ruins fastest.

Phase-change materials

The active material is embedded rather than applied, so it degrades more slowly. Usually the more expensive option.

When to Replace It

Pilling that persists after washing, thinning you can see against the light, and seams pulling apart are the physical signs.

On the cooling side, a blanket that performs no differently from an ordinary one in a cool room after a proper wash has done what it can.

Persistent odor is worth acting on too, since fibers that hold smell after washing have residue in them that is also affecting performance. That one is worth a stripping wash before you give up on the blanket entirely.

Before replacing, try one wash with no detergent at all. Residue buildup mimics end of life closely enough that it is worth ruling out.

Cost per year is the useful frame rather than sticker price. A blanket that holds its cooling for four years is better value than a cheaper one replaced twice in the same period, and washing habits move that number more than the purchase price does.

Frequently Asked Questions

How long does a cooling blanket last?

Three to five years with regular use. The cooling effect usually weakens before the fabric shows wear, which is why people replace blankets that still look fine.

Why did mine stop feeling cool?

Most often fabric softener or dryer sheets, which coat the fibers and block moisture transfer. Habituation and a warmer room also account for a good share of it.

Can I use fabric softener?

No. It is the fastest way to ruin a cooling blanket, and the effect builds across washes rather than appearing after one.

How should I wash it?

Cool water, mild detergent used sparingly, no softener, and dry on low or no heat. Washing alone or with soft items prevents pilling.

Does washing it more often wear it out?

Less than washing it wrong does. Correct washing preserves performance, and a blanket left unwashed accumulates body oils that also block the fibers.

Can a cooling blanket be revived?

Sometimes. A wash with no detergent clears residue buildup, which mimics end of life closely enough to be worth ruling out first.

Does a cover help it last longer?

Yes, by reducing how often it needs washing and keeping body oils off the cooling surface. The tradeoff is a layer between you and the fabric doing the work.

Which material lasts longest?

Polyester and nylon blends outlast bamboo viscose physically, and phase-change materials hold their cooling longest since the active component is embedded rather than applied.
